Post by: Ace on August 15, 2002, 03:29:44 pm
I thought the game was decent. The control scheme and way the ships handled I did not appreciate however. (It doesn't handle like WC/FS)

Missions I felt were a little dry, on average it was the same three mission types repeated over and over: Destroy enemies, defend target from torpedo, destroy subsystem. Though FS is limited to this type of gameplay, for some reason it seems less blunt about it then Starlancer.

However there are some memorable missions. The first with a wormhole, the unloading torpedoes into a Ruskie capship, and the flying inside of a hollowed-out asteroid are fun missions. Sadly it needed more missions like this IMHO.
